5 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Wipe The Slate Clean'
In the world of finance, a wise investor knows when to cut losses and wipe the slate clean for a fresh start.
In the courtroom, the defense attorney sought to wipe the slate clean by presenting compelling evidence of innocence.
The historical reconciliation ceremony aimed to wipe the slate clean and heal the wounds of the past conflicts.
When the project faced unforeseen challenges, the team had to wipe the slate clean and come up with a new strategy.
Facing financial setbacks, they opted to wipe the slate clean and create a more sustainable budget.
